M. Chinnaswamy Stadium, located in Bengaluru, Karnataka. It is one of the best and most iconic stadiums in India. Originally, it was named the Karnataka State Cricket Association Stadium, later it was named M. Chinnaswamy Stadium. M. Chinnaswamy Stadium was established in 1969 and building began in 1970. It is a huge stadium with a seating capacity of around 40,00O cricket lovers. It is comfortable and known for its electrifying atmosphere during cricket matches, especially Indian Premier League (IPL) games featuring the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B).

The venue is set to host its second game of the ongoing IPL 2024 season. Chinnaswamy Stadium has a batting-friendly surface. Well, its pitch is ideal for batting as well as bowling.

In the IPL, 90 matches have been played at Bengaluru, and 37 of them have been won by the team batting first, while 49 of them have been won by the chasing team. Four matches ended with no result.

Individual IPL Records at the M. Chinnaswamy Stadium

Highest Individual Score: 175* by Chris Gayle vs Pune Warriors on 23rd April, 2013.

Best Bowling Figures: 4/9 by Samuel Badree vs Mumbai Indians on 14th April, 2017.


The average runs per wicket at the venue is around 28.04, and with an average run per over of 8.73, it's evident that scoring runs isn't very challenging at this venue. The pitch remains almost the same in both innings, but dew in the second innings can help the team batting second. Mostly the team winning the toss opt to bowl first at Chinnaswamy.
